WHEREAS, the City Commission has heretofore accepted a proposal sub-
mitted by N. R. Cogburn and wife, Artie Cogburn, owners of certain land to be
acquired and used in the extension of 34th Street east of Avenue H, and Neil
DeLavan, lessee of said land, as recorded in Book 11, page 103 -105, Minute Recor
of the City of Lubbock, whereb,y the City Commission has agreed to pay the required
sum of Eight Thousand Eight Hundred and No/100 ($8,800.00) Dollars as set forth
in said Proposal; and,
t) ,/
vffiEREAS, the estimated cost of the relocation of improvements situated
on said land as set forth in said proposal and acceptance is estimated to be
Twenty-Three Thousand Four Hundred Fifty and No/100 ($23,450.00) Dollars; and,
WHEREAS, the City Commission is of the opinion that an allotment
should be ma.de out of available bond funds to be used in furtherance of the contrac
to acquire said right of way; NOW, 'TIIEREFORE,
B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COMHISSION OF THE CITY OF LUBBOCK:
SEX::TION 1. That Thirty-Two Thousand Two Hundred Fifty and No/100
($32,250.00) Dollars from available l1'ight-.of-t.'Tay bond funds is hereby set aside
to be used in the proper administration of the contract set forth in the preamble
to this Ordinance, said funds not to be commingled.
SEX::TION 2. The amount of Forty-Eight Hundred and No/100 (~4800.00)
Dollars of the fund set aside in Section 1 (One) of this Ordinance shall be paid
toN. R. Cogburn and wife, Artie Cogburn, upon delivery of. a warranty deed to
the land to be conveyed by them to the City as set forth in said contract,
Eighteen Hundred and No/100 ($1800.00) Dollars of the Forty-Eight Hundred and No/1
($4800.00) Dollars representin~ loss of rentals during the period of transition,
and Three Thousand and No/100 {$3000.00) Dollars of said amount representing the
cost of refinishing the interior of all buildings required to be moved under said
contract.
Four Thousand and No/100 ($4,000.00) Dollars of the fund set aside
in Section 1 (One) of this Ordinance is hereby designated and shall be paid to
Neil DeLavan upon delivery of a fUll and final release of all damages resulting
from the extension and opening of 34th Street through said land as set forth in
said proposal.
The balance of Twenty-Three Thousand Four Hundred Fifty and No/100
{$23,450.00) Dollars of the fund set aside in Section 1 (One) of this Ordinance
shall be used to complete the contract to be hereinafter entered into to carry
forth the terms and conditions agreed upon by the City of Lubbock in said proposal
and acceptance as recorded in Book 11, page 103 -105, Minute Records of the
City Commission of the City of Lubbock, Texas.
SEXJTION J. The fact that readily available moneys t-rill be necessary
to the proper preformance of the conditions and agreements set forth in said
contract referred to in Section 2 (Two) of this Ordinance creates an emergenqr,
and this Ordinance shall become effective from and after its passage.
